From: Correlation between sequence divergence and polymorphism reveals similar evolutionary mechanisms acting across multiple timescales in a rapidly evolving plastid genome

Figure 4

Intraspecific first-generation (F1) hybrid of Campanulastrum americanum showing variegation. This variegation is representative of what is found when crossing between populations with high levels of genetic divergence, such as the divergence between Virginia and remaining three populations used in this study.
